| I think you will find the Bracing Height will be between 8 ½ to 9 ½ inches. I find the best way to find the best setting is to start at the lowest setting shoot for best grouping gradually increasing the brace height till you get the best Group & the Bow feels smoothest. Although the best Bow feel may not give best grouping.
